01/09/2017 <br />D. Grounds for Revocation. A Use Permit may be revoked for any of the following <br />grounds: [42.5G] <br />1. The use of the property or its maintenance violates a zoning requirement, <br />condition of approval, or other city, state or federal regulation; or <br />2. The use is operated or maintained in a manner that adversely affects the public <br />health, safety and welfare of the people and property of Redwood City; or <br />3. The use is operated or maintained in a manner that results in nuisance <br />activities, including without limitation disturbances of the peace, illegal drug <br />activity, public drunkenness, drinking in public, harassment of passersby, <br />prostitution, public urination, theft, violence, vandalism, lewd conduct, loud <br />noises or curfew violations; or <br />4. The use has ceased to operate for a continuous period of six months. <br />E. Grounds for Modification. The Zoning Administrator may modify the Use Permit <br />based on the findings in Section 42.4 (Findings). [42.517] <br />F. Decision. The Zoning Administrator shall make a decision on the Use Permit <br />modification or revocation in the manner specified in Section 41.6 (Decisions and <br />Permit Effectiveness). If the Zoning Administrator revokes the Use Permit, revocation <br />shall not require the removal or elimination of any structure constructed in <br />accordance with the Use Permit. Further use of the structure shall be in accordance <br />with zoning regulations. In lieu of revocation, additional conditions may be <br />established on an existing Use Permit. [42.5E and H] <br />Article 43 - VARIANCES <br />[Entire article repealed with new wording below. Underlining and strikethrough protocols <br />are not used for these revisions.] <br />43.1 Permit Purpose <br />43.2 Applicability <br />43.3 Review Authority <br />43.4 Findings <br />43.5 Review, Decisions, Appeals, Permit Duration <br />43.1 Permit Purpose <br />A Variance provides relief from Zoning Ordinance requirements where, due to special <br />circumstances, strict application of the Zoning Ordinance would deprive the property owner <br />of privileges enjoyed by other properties in the vicinity and under identical zoning <br />classification.
